Arriving in Tampa
Tampa International Airport (TPA)
Tampa International Airport (TPA) to central Tampa takes about 20 minutes to reach by car. The centre is roughly 8 kilometres away.
Getting there by public transport takes about 35 minutes.

Best time to go to Tampa
March is the quietest month for flights from Los Angeles to Tampa, while April is the most popular. Pick the ideal time to visit Tampa based on whether you want a bustling atmosphere or a more laid-back vibe.
Before locking in your Los Angeles to Tampa tickets, consider the kind of weather forecast you're hoping for. August is the warmest month in Tampa, with temperatures ranging from 24ºC (75ºF) to 33ºC (91ºF).
Search for cheap flights from Los Angeles to Tampa in January if you'd rather travel when it's cooler.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 9ºC (48ºF) and 23ºC (73ºF) on average.
